WebNew Jersey Tea Plant (Ceanothus americanus) Quick Facts: Host plant to Azures and Duskywings. Nectar plant to Monarchs, Swallowtails, and many butterflies. Deciduous Perennial Shrub. Native to eastern North America. Hardy in USDA zones 4-9. Full to partial sun. Requires well draining soil. White flowers bloom in summer. 3-5 feet tall. Space ... Size and habit varies greatly, from spreading, low-growing cultivars like ‘Yankee Point’ at up to 1m tall, to upright, vigorous cultivars like ‘Trewithen Blue’ at up to 8m. The majority have dense, bushy growth of small, mid- to dark-green leaves and bear tight oval or pyramidal clusters of pale- to deep-blue flowers.

WebCeanothus americanus is a plant that is native to North America. It is a member of the buckthorn family and is also known as New Jersey tea. The plant has small, white flowers that bloom in the summer and fall. The leaves of the plant are used to make a tea that was popular during the American Revolution. Popular name.
